Last week, one Simpson, a hair dresser in Half Moon alley, quarrelled with his wife, and after abusing her very violently, one of the people in the neighbourhood interfered, and rescued the unhappy woman from his brutality. The husband rambled about town for a day or two, whilst the unhappy victim of his rage was depending on the humanity of her neighbours for succour.

On Friday last he returned, and intreated to be admitted to see his wife, which being complied with, he drew out a knife, & stabbed her in the back, of which wound she languished until Sunday morning, and then expired. The husband was instantly conveyed to Clerkenwell, and as soon as he appeared before a magistrate, he assumed all the appearance of insanity. He then insisted he did not hurt his wife, but that he stabbed a man whom he found in the ale bed with her, which was totally groundless.

This unhappy woman had some respectable connections, & brought her husband a handsome fortune, which he dissipated. His general conduct, prior to this event, was marked with cruelty to the poor woman. They formerly resided in Fenchurch street.
